INVESTIGATION OF PLASMA MOVEMENT IN A COAXIAL SOURCE,
Abstract
From general considerations and from solutions of electrodynamic equations for a coaxial source, it follows that the magnitude of injection speed of plasmoids, together with many other factors, is determined also by the length of the path, on which the plasmoids are accelerated, i.e., by the length of the coaxial. However, first experiments in this direction showed that the magnitude of the speed of the plasmoids attainable in practice depends very slightly on the length of the coaxial. The purpose of the paper is to reveal, insofar as possible, the causes which can lead to such an unexpected result. (Author)
